Step-by-Step Instructions for Drawing Pinocchio
How to Draw a Great Looking Pinocchio for Kids and Beginners - Step 1
1. Begin the Pinocchio outline by drawing his face. Use curved lines to sketch his cheeks, eyes, nose, and smiling mouth. Draw two circles inside each eye, and shade the smaller ones.
Drawing Step 2
2. Complete the face, using short lines for the eyebrows, eyelids, and tongue. Then, use long and short lines to sketch the ear, face, hair, and bottom of the cap.

Drawing Step 3
3. Use a curved line to complete the hair, then continue drawing the cap. Notice the overlapping lines and the parallel lines that form a hat band.
Drawing Step 4
4. Draw a feather sticking out of the cap. Use a curved line for the center and sides, noting the "V" shaped notch. Use curved lines for the neck, the top of the shirt, and the large bow tie.
Drawing Step 5
5. Use a series of curved lines to draw Pinocchio's sleeve, wooden arm, and glove. Notice how the three lines of the arm give it the three-dimensional look of a rectangular prism.
Drawing Step 6
6. Draw the remaining sleeve, arm, and hand. Draw an apple in the hand. Use a long curved line for the fruit and two shorter lines, one doubled back on itself, for the stem.
Drawing Step 7
7. Pinocchio's clothing. Use curved lines for the sides of his coat, his shorts, and his suspenders straps. Enclose a round button on each suspender.
Add More Details to Your Pinocchio Picture - Step 8
8. Draw his wooden legs and shoes. The legs, like the arms, are rectangular prisms. The shoes are round, with a "U" shaped line for the buckle.
Complete the Outline of Your Pinocchio Drawing - Step 9
9. Complete the remaining leg, then decorate Pinocchio's clothing. Draw curved lines around the edges of his coat. Draw a pair of lines down the side of the pants with three plus (+) shapes alongside them.
Color Your Pinocchio Drawing
Your Pinocchio outline is now complete. Color your cartoon character. Pinocchio has black hair, blue eyes, a blue bow tie, red pants, and a yellow hat with a red feather.
